Kerwin Kofi Charles is affiliated with the University of Chicago in the United States and has a research profile concentrating primarily in social sciences with a substantial focus on economics and econometrics as well as sociology and political science. Their work spans a range of subfields including general health professions, gender studies, and political science and international relations.

The researcher's academic output includes multiple recent papers published in well-known journals. Notable publications include:

  • "Leisure Luxuries and the Labor Supply of Young Men" (2020) in Journal of Political Economy
  • "Occupational Licensing and Maternal Health: Evidence from Early Midwifery Laws" (2020) in Journal of Political Economy
  • "Reexamining the Contribution of Public Health Efforts to the Decline in Urban Mortality" (2022) in American Economic Journal Applied Economics
  • "Demand Conditions and Worker Safety: Evidence from Price Shocks in Mining" (2021) in Journal of Labor Economics
  • "The Effects of Sexism on American Women" (2022) in The Journal of Human Resources
